Lionel Messi World Cup Instagram post becomes most-liked in history

A post containing a collection of celebratory World Cup-winning photos from Argentina star Lionel Messi has become the most-liked post in Instagram history.

The 35-year-old has arguably cemented his status as the greatest player of all time after leading his nation to their first World Cup triumph since 1986 after beating France on penalties in the final on Sunday.

Messi was a standout performer at the 2022 tournament in Qatar and came away with the Golden Ball award as the best player after scoring seven goals and providing three assists in seven matches.

Argentina's No.10 scored twice in the final and also converted from the penalty spot in the 4-2 shootout victory, and he has etched his name into World Cup folklore after breaking a plethora of records during his time in the Middle East.

In the aftermath of Argentina's celebrations on Sunday night, Messi took to Instagram to share a gallery of 10 photos including himself and his teammates celebrating during the final and with the trophy after their success was sealed.

Within less than 48 hours, Messi's post has since received a whopping 60.6 million likes and counting, which is the most for any individual Instagram post in the social media platform's history.

The attacker's post has received over a million more likes than the previous record holder – a simple image of an egg posted by @world_record_egg in January 2019.

The egg image received just over 56.5 million likes and smashed the previous record of 18 million likes for a post by Kylie Jenner in 2018.

Messi's record-breaking post has also surpassed the most-liked post by Cristiano Ronaldo – an advertisement image for Louis Vuitton of the Portugal star and Messi playing chess posted on November 19, which has received just over 42 million likes.

While Ronaldo remains the most-followed person on Instagram with a staggering 519 million followers, Messi has seen his tally surpass 403 million since Argentina were crowned World Cup champions.

Messi accompanied his collection of photos with a message, which read: "WORLD CHAMPIONS!!!!!!! I dreamed it so many times, I wanted it so much that I still haven't fallen, I can't believe it...

"Thank you very much to my family, to all who support me and also to all who believed in us. We demonstrate once again that Argentines when we fight together and united we are capable of achieving what we set out to do.

"The merit belongs to this group, which is above individualities, it is the strength of all fighting for the same dream."

Messi is currently in his homeland with the rest of his Argentina teammates celebrating their success, and the seven-time Ballon d'Or winner is expected to take a short break before returning to duty at club level with Paris Saint-Germain, who resume their 2022-23 Ligue 1 campaign against Strasbourg on December 28.
